Online slots have come a long way since their humble beginnings, transforming from simple, mechanical machines to sophisticated digital experiences that captivate millions of players worldwide. The earliest slot machines, often called “one-armed bandits,” featured three reels and a limited slot online number of symbols, offering straightforward gameplay and modest payouts. While these classic slots were beloved for their simplicity, they lacked the advanced features and interactive elements that modern players have come to expect.
With the rise of online casinos in the late 1990s and early 2000s, slots began their digital transformation. Developers realized that the internet allowed for limitless possibilities, from more reels and paylines to eye-catching graphics and sounds. Traditional fruit machines evolved into video slots with five reels, multiple pay lines, and immersive themes that could take players on adventures across history, fantasy worlds, or popular movie franchises. This period marked the beginning of an era where slots became more than just a game—they became an experience.
Modern online slots are now packed with innovative features designed to keep players engaged. Wild symbols, scatter symbols, free spins, and multipliers add excitement and strategy to gameplay, while progressive jackpots offer life-changing prizes to lucky winners. Interactive bonus rounds, mini-games, and story-driven narratives make each spin feel unique, encouraging players to explore new titles instead of sticking with the same machines. These features have helped online slots evolve into a dynamic form of digital entertainment that appeals to a wide range of audiences.
The technology behind slots has also evolved significantly. Random Number Generators (RNGs) ensure fair outcomes, while advanced graphics engines create 3D visuals and animations that rival video games. Mobile optimization means players can enjoy high-quality slots on smartphones and tablets without sacrificing performance or visual appeal. Additionally, vir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) slots are starting to emerge, promising fully immersive environments that could redefine what it means to “sit at the slot machine.”
